The environmental calculus of door replacement is paradoxical. While new doors improve energy efficiency (reducing operational carbon), the disposal of old doors contributes significantly to construction and demolition (C&D) waste. The EPA estimates that 1.5 million tons of doors enter U.S. landfills annually, of which only 12% are recycled or salvaged.
